First report in India of HIV transmission through artificial insemination

Nandita Bhattacharya1, Subhasis Kamal Guha, Dhruba Kumar Neogi

  • 1Department of Tropical Medicine, School of Tropical Medicine, C.R. Avenue, Kolkata. nandita14@hotmail.com

Indian Journal of Pathology & Microbiology
|March 19, 2004
PubMed

A case of HIV-1 transmission through artificial inseminations from infertility clinics in Kolkata, is reported.

Sexually Transmitted Infections

Sexually transmitted infections (STIs) are diseases transmitted primarily through unsafe sexual interactions. Bacteria, viruses, or parasites cause them and can result in severe health complications if untreated.ChlamydiaThe bacterium Chlamydia trachomatis is responsible for the disease Chlamydia, the most common STI in the United States. CRISPR

Genome editing technologies allow scientists to modify an organism’s DNA via the addition, removal, or rearrangement of genetic material at specific genomic locations. These types of techniques could potentially be used to cure genetic disorders such as hemophilia and sickle cell anemia. One popular and widely used DNA-editing research tool that could lead to safe and effective cures for genetic disorders is the CRISPR-Cas9 system.
